Product Overview

Designed as a large utility pouch for use on packs and

as a semi-permanent day pack for body armor wearers
• Uses a #10 YKK zipper with dual pulls, opening about
half way for easy access to the contents without spillage
• Interior pocket with Velcro closed flap and an open top
mesh pocket on the opposite, outside wall of the pouch
Two 550 cord tie down points can be used to secure
high value or sensitive items
• Measures 9 inches wide, 8 inches tall and 3 inches
deep, using 6 channels and 8 rows of MOLLE space.
• Proudly made in the USA of the finest Mil Spec
materials available. Backed by the ATS lifetime warranty
against manufacturing defects in materials and
workmanship
• Available in Multicam, coyote brown, Ranger green, Black

    Roomy

    Posted by Brian on Nov 5th 2025

    I bought two of these to go on either side of the MOLLE II 3-Day Assault pack. They fit fairly well with some innovation and really expand the functionality of the pack. They don't line up perfectly with the PALS columns on the side of the pack and I just stowed one of the MOLLE straps on the back of the pouch by weaving it under all the rows. In fact, this makes a narrow vertical channel once you've got it on the pack, which I could see coming in handy to retain something like an axe, tripod, or something you could lash onto the pack to prevent it slipping all the way through. I did have to start under the top row of MOLLE on the pouch, so it is a bit unsecured at the top, and if you pull the MOLLE too tight it bunches up there. On the upside, this makes the main pack zipper more accessible. It also sticks out about an inch on the front, but once the pack is full this will probably be unnoticeable. I like how the pouch is wide enough to be useful but still narrow enough and with some internal pockets to make it a kind of super-sized admin pouch. The only thing I would change is making the MOLLE attachments snap instead of the kind where they are just open ended with a folded over part. I think snaps would be more secure, particularly when using in a bit of an unorthodox manner or if you want to attack something else to the PALS on the front. You could just zip tie it in after weaving the MOLLE. This pouch looks like it's perfectly sized to fit the PALS on the front of the MOLLE II medium ruck. When I was shopping for this, I found the photos a little confusing. This pouch has PALS on the front, MOLLE straps on the back, 2-zip closure on top, inside is one deep hook/loop flap pouch with the ATS logo, and one deep mesh sleeve. The photo of the hook/loop looked like this was on the outside of the pouch, but that is not the case, that's where the flap inside fastens. The rest of the inside is just a bag with a drain hole in the bottom. I can relate.

    Great for adding to bags, not so great for heavy items or plate carriers.

    Posted by Jake on Mar 19th 2021

    Sturdy design and capacity gets it 5 stars from me. If you’re looking for something for SAW drums, or ammo this isn’t your guy. It’s not very ridged but it’s perfect for stuffing a poncho or woobie into, controlling your wet weather gear on an assault pack, or storing loose medical items.
